Sri Lanka has over 10 million WhatsApp users, making it one of the most popular messaging platforms on the island. WhatsApp is used for personal communication, business networking, and community engagement across all ethnic groups. Popular categories include cricket, news, education, marketplace groups, and cultural content. Sinhala and Tamil are the primary languages, with English also widely used. WhatsApp is essential for Sri Lankan businesses, particularly SMEs and the tourism sector. The Sri Lankan diaspora in the Middle East, UK, Australia, and Canada actively uses WhatsApp for family connections and community organizing.
